Early Life and Upbringing

Born on December 30, 1988, in Boca Raton, Florida, Gavy Friedson grew up in a family that valued community and kindness. His parents instilled in him a strong sense of responsibility from a young age. When the family relocated to Israel, his world changed forever. The move exposed him to a culture of collective responsibility and service, shaping the path he would later follow.

At just 14, Gavy experienced a defining moment that would guide his life’s mission. Witnessing the aftermath of a terror attack in Jerusalem made him realize how precious life is—and how vital it is to act when others are in danger. This event sparked his determination to become a first responder.

Education and Service in Israel

After completing high school, Gavy pursued higher education in Israel. He earned a degree in communication and media studies, later followed by a master’s in public health with a focus on emergency and disaster management. This combination of skills—effective communication and crisis leadership—would become the foundation of his professional career.

Like many young Israelis, he also served in the Israel Defense Forces (IDF). His time there reinforced his discipline, sense of duty, and ability to stay calm under pressure. Whether in training exercises or real-life situations, Gavy demonstrated the same steadiness and empathy that would later define his humanitarian work.

Personal Life and Marriage

Beyond his professional life, Gavy Friedson is known for his grounded personality and devotion to family. He is married to American journalist and political commentator Katie Pavlich. The couple tied the knot in 2017 and have since built a life that balances public responsibility with private peace.

Their relationship is based on shared values—service, faith, and integrity. While Katie is recognized for her public presence in media, Gavy’s contributions are quieter but equally impactful. Together, they embody a partnership built on mutual respect and understanding.

Despite being part of a high-profile couple, Gavy avoids the spotlight. He prefers his work to speak for itself, focusing on humanitarian missions and training programs rather than public attention. This humility is one of his most defining traits.
